Walkthrough
- 1Activate the “Stasis Controls.”
- 2Talk to the revived crew: Elliott Tercorien (army medic), Paulson (cowboy), and Toshiro Kago (samurai).
- 3Note: You can kill Paulson and Toshiro for their unique clothes and gun without significant consequences. Elliott will remain and provide benefits later, so it is advisable to keep him alive. Copies of his unique Combat Armor can be acquired later.
- 4Observe that Colonel Hartigan, the astronaut, did not survive.
- 5Loot the Spacesuit from the astronaut.
- 6Before the spacewalk, shut off three generators located in the Hangar, Robot Assembly, and Cryo Lab.
- 7Sally will inform you that other ship areas are dangerous and suggest taking an adult companion.
- 8Toshiro Kago is not helpful as a companion.
- 9Elliott can accompany you to the Cryo Lab.
- 10Somah can accompany you to the Robot Assembly area.
- 11Paulson can accompany you to the Hangar Bay.
- 12Sally will grant access to all areas; choose your starting destination.
- 13Elliott can convert Alien Biogel (HP +30) into Adapted Biogel (HP +150).
- 14Somah can repair your gear for a price; she has a Repair Skill of 75.
- 15Biogel potency is affected by your Medicine skill.
- 16Store collected loot in the Engineering Core for easy access later, especially when using teleporters.
- 17A Work Bench is located near the “Teleportation Matrix to Observation Deck.”
- 18Explore the Maintenance Level, Engine Room, and Cargo Hold before searching for generators.
- 19In the Cargo Hold, defeat alien troops and the Guardian Drone.
- 20Loot the catwalks and ground floor for items including Power Armor, Combat Armor, a Minigun, a Missile Launcher, Nail Boards, grenades, a Sniper Rifle, and Raider Armor.
- 21In the south-western corner of the Cargo Hold's lower area, near the Research Lab door, find numerous ammo boxes, drugs, Bottlecap Mines, and weaponry on shelves.
- 22Head north from the shelves, then east past more shelves to find stairs.
- 23Continue east and turn north to find a table with “Reid Underwood’s Terminal” [Hard].
- 24Hack the terminal and select “Remote Unlock Safe.”
- 25Go to the south-eastern corner of the level, beyond the disposal chute, to find Underwood’s Safe amidst debris.
- 26Open the safe to obtain the unique MPLX Novasurge.
- 27Explore the Research Lab, accessible from the Cargo Hold's south-western corner.
- 28Defeat aliens and turrets in the Research Lab.
- 29In a large room to the west, find four terminals; one “Control” terminal provides Alien Captive Recorded Log #13.
- 30Proceed east through a tunnel, then south, and east again at a “Drone Pod” to find another large room.
- 31In this room, find a “console” to download Alien Captive Recorded Log #21.
- 32Return to the Engineering Core and proceed to the Engine Room.
- 33You may encounter allies debating the fate of a captured alien, which Paulson will resolve.
- 34Observe that allies may make a mess in the Engineering Core but will also find ammo and components.
- 35A Makeshift Bedding in the south-eastern corner of the western-most room can fully restore health.
- 36Head into the Engine Room, located on the western side of the area, near the “Robot Assembly” door.
- 37In the Engine Room, face Aliens, Guardian Drones, Support Drones, and Turrets.
- 38Navigate through stairs, doors, a hallway, and past a Healing Arch.
- 39Enter a room to the east, then continue east to a large room with robots.
- 40In a room with five doors, activate a “Control” to overload a turret or rewire it for proximity explosion.
- 41Go through the south-east door and find a room with a container.
- 42On a metal object in this room, find the unique Electro-Supressor.
- 43Go through either of the two south doors to a room with another “Control.”
- 44Activate the control to trigger an alien teleportation. Defeat the alien.
- 45Return to the northern large room and proceed west through a newly opened door.
- 46Continue west, then north through another door.
- 47In the next room, go east through a door, down a hallway, past a Healing Arch, and into a room containing the previously mentioned turret. Loot the two Containers if you did not overload the turret.
- 48Return to the room with stairs and proceed down them.
- 49Go north through a doorway and down a tunnel, stopping to kill a turret.
- 50Enter a room to the north, then proceed east through doorways, defeating aliens and drones.
- 51A northern teleporter is unusable. Continue east, past a Healing Arch and another “Control” that can rig the turret at the southern four-way intersection.
- 52Loot a Container to the south.
- 53Head up stairs to the east into a room with another Container and a table with Alien Crystals and Alien Epoxy.
- 54Go south through a doorway and the subsequent room to reach the large room near the level's beginning.
- 55Return to the Engineering Core.
- 56Access the Maintenance Level via a teleportation matrix south of the “Robot Assembly” door.
- 57Head west and loot containers; the level is unoccupied by aliens.
- 58In a small room, talk to Sally. The room will move like a trash lift.
- 59Observe through a window as the lift moves.
- 60At one stop, kill three aliens outside the lift. Sally will exit to explore.
- 61You will be deposited in a room full of garbage.
- 62Proceed west through the Waste Disposal door.
- 63Watch out for the crushing pistons in the Waste Disposal level.
- 64Head south of the entrance to find a raised platform with pistons.
Tips
- You can kill Paulson and Toshiro for their unique gear with no major consequences.
- Elliott can convert Alien Biogel into more potent Adapted Biogel.
- Somah is an excellent NPC for gear repairs due to her high Repair Skill.
- Store valuable loot in the Engineering Core for later retrieval.
- The MPLX Novasurge is a powerful one-handed Energy Weapon with a renewable ammo source.
- The Electro-Supressor is a faster, more powerful melee weapon than the standard Shock Baton, though it lacks shock damage.
